Seasonal apparel has a memory problem. AI assistants love to recommend "last winter's hero coat" — only the brand has already sold through it. Shoppers ask in in-stock, in-my-size, before-this-date — questions a static PDP cannot answer. By the time the AI has crawled the page, the size run has shifted. The catalog needs to talk to the model nightly, not seasonally. Brands that close that gap get cited; brands that don't get recommended for SKUs that sold out six months ago.
Atelier Vauclair makes 124 seasonal outerwear SKUs — wool overcoats, shearling jackets, waxed cotton trenches — across Shopify Plus. Before deployment, ChatGPT and Perplexity were already citing the brand in recommendations, but for SKUs that had been gone for six months. Worse, the model was missing the pieces actually on the shelf. The AI-channel inbound looked healthy on the surface; the bounce rate from those landings was punishing.
Agentic Page wired the AI-readable mirror directly to Shopify inventory, refreshing every night with current stock status, size availability, and price. Availability now lives as structured fact in the mirror — not styled badge — so AIs can quote it inline. Within five days, ChatGPT and Perplexity had recognized the new data shape. By day nine, the first live ChatGPT retrieval landed on a shearling jacket PDP during an "in stock under $800" conversation.
The behavior change followed quickly. By day thirty, AI-channel sessions crossed +51.2% above the prior month, and bounce rate from AI-driven landings dropped sharply — buyers were now arriving on pages that still had their size. By day sixty, the brand had settled into a new baseline of 528 AI retrievals per day, and out-of-stock SKUs cleanly disappeared from AI mentions within twenty-four hours of going to zero.
